Powell denies Castleford interest in Josh Starling

Castleford Tigers coach Daryl Powell has stressed that the club have no interest in signing Manly forward Josh Starling for 2017.

The 26-year-old had been linked with a move to Super League and the Mend-A-Hose Jungle according to reports, but Powell has insisted he will not be signing for the Tigers.

“There’s been no contact at all. I’ve got some starlings on the washing line at home but that’s about it,” Powell told reporters at Wednesday’s pre-match press conference.

“I know there’s always rumours out there about who is and isn’t signing for people, but we’ve made no contact with him. He’s not a player we will be signing.”
